On Monday, Monica and I decided we'd drive back through Yosemite, and attempt a canyoneering descent of a section of the South Fork of the Tuolumne River east of Groveland. However, at the last minute, as we were driving by Lembert Dome, the weather looked acceptable enough to make a try at climbing the face. We quickly assembled our gear and made for the southwest face of the dome. Here I am leading the second pitch of Left Water Crack (5.7R) while Monica belays in the background. This picture is possible because of the unique nature of the second pitch - you climb from within a several foot deep water crack that is about 16-20 inches wide, and polished glass smooth by countless rainstorms.
